3. Troubleshooting
3.1
Important Troubleshooting Notes
Always troubleshoot communication problems before working on battery-related and/or generator-
related problems. The embedded transponder runs off of the power supply’s USM2.5 logic voltages,
and does not require the sensing cables (from the batteries or the generator) to communicate.
1.
USM2.5 Switch Set-up: The 8 position “DIP” switch on the USM2.5 board must be set correctly.
See the complete chart in the USM2.5 Status Monitor Operator’s and Technical Manual P/N
704-683-B0-xxx. Note that SW1-4 (the fourth switch from the front) must be turned ON when
using an internal Acterna transponder.
USM2.5 Switch Settings for Embedded Acterna Transponders
2.
Transponder Address: The transponder address is the five (5) digit number printed on the sticker
on the FRONT of the Embedded Transponder Assembly, above the “F” connector. The address
is not the printed circuit board serial number (typically in the format of 1B followed by six
numbers) from the sticker on the PCB itself. The address can be verified from the SOC (Sys-
tems Operation Center).
3.
Transponder Driver: The correct Acterna device driver must be downloaded from the HEC to the
transponder. The following is Acterna’s list of device drivers for embedded (internal) transponders
in Alpha Technologies XM2 power supplies, as of 17 October 2002.
